The Effect of the Cheerful Animal Dice Educational Game Tool on Early Childhood Numeracy Skills at Mawar Merah Early Childhood Education Center, Pasar Maga Village
Abstract
Early numeracy skills are one of the main pillars of early childhood cognitive development, but the reality at Mawar Merah PAUD, Pasar Maga Village shows that this ability is still not optimal due to reliance on conventional methods that are abstract and less interesting. This phenomenon requires an innovative solution in the form of the use of manipulative Educational Game Tools (APE), such as Cheerful Animal Dice, which can concretize the concept of numbers through fun play activities. This study aims to determine and empirically analyze the effect of the use of Cheerful Animal Dice APE on early childhood numeracy skills at Mawar Merah PAUD, Pasar Maga Village. This research approach uses a quantitative method with a quasi-experimental design in the form of a nonequivalent control group design. The sample used was 28 children, who were divided into an experimental group and a control group. Data collection techniques were carried out through structured observations and performance tests, while the data analysis technique used was the Independent Samples T-Test statistical test. The results of the hypothesis test showed a significant difference in early numeracy skills between the experimental and control groups. The experimental group using the Cheerful Animal Dice achieved a significantly higher and statistically significant increase in average scores (gain score) (p < 0.05). It can be concluded that the Cheerful Animal Dice Educational Game Tool has a positive and significant effect on improving early numeracy skills in early childhood at Mawar Merah Preschool in Pasar Maga Village.
